Filter results 74 Cars
Browse by shape
Browse by engine
Sort By
2025 BMW X5
xDrive40d MHT M Sport 5dr Auto
xDrive40d MHT M Sport 5dr Auto
Group 1 Colchester BMW
3,293 miles
Request callback
£69,876
2023 BMW X5
xDrive30d MHT M Sport 5dr Auto
xDrive30d MHT M Sport 5dr Auto
Marshall BMW Salisbury
30,580 miles
Request callback
£57,876
2022 BMW X5
xDrive40d MHT M Sport 5dr Auto
xDrive40d MHT M Sport 5dr Auto
Dick Lovett BMW Swindon
29,409 miles
Request callback
£50,555
2022 BMW X5
xDrive30d MHT M Sport 5dr Auto
xDrive30d MHT M Sport 5dr Auto
Group 1 Brighton BMW
17,411 miles
Request callback
£47,990
2022 BMW X5
xDrive40d MHT M Sport 5dr Auto
xDrive40d MHT M Sport 5dr Auto
Group 1 Colchester BMW
49,751 miles
Request callback
£49,095
2024 BMW X5
xDrive40d MHT M Sport 5dr Auto
xDrive40d MHT M Sport 5dr Auto
Dick Lovett BMW Swindon
8,050 miles
Request callback
£69,999
2022 BMW X5
xDrive30d MHT M Sport 5dr Auto
xDrive30d MHT M Sport 5dr Auto
Group 1 Southend BMW
40,706 miles
Request callback
£41,990
2022 BMW X5
xDrive30d MHT M Sport 5dr Auto
xDrive30d MHT M Sport 5dr Auto
Group 1 Lincoln BMW
37,486 miles
Request callback
£43,990
2022 BMW X5
xDrive40i MHT M Sport 5dr Auto
xDrive40i MHT M Sport 5dr Auto
Group 1 Bedford BMW
24,457 miles
Request callback
£46,395
2022 BMW X5
xDrive40d MHT M Sport 5dr Auto
xDrive40d MHT M Sport 5dr Auto
Group 1 Hindhead BMW
48,535 miles
Request callback
£48,998
2023 BMW X5
xDrive30d MHT M Sport 5dr Auto
xDrive30d MHT M Sport 5dr Auto
Group 1 Cambridge BMW
24,423 miles
Request callback
£53,995
Buy new from | £65,160 | (list price from £74,280) |
Showing 46 - 60 of 74 cars